400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

串口屏如何播放视频

作者:路由通
|
138人看过
发布时间:2026-01-22 07:41:22
标签:
串口屏作为嵌入式领域的重要显示设备,其视频播放功能对硬件架构、软件协议和数据处理流程提出了特殊要求。本文将深入解析串口屏视频播放的十二个关键技术维度,涵盖从核心硬件选型、视频格式转换、串口通信优化到帧率控制、音频同步等实操细节。通过分析内存管理策略和错误处理机制,并结合工业控制与智能家居等典型应用场景,为开发者提供一套完整可靠的视频播放解决方案,帮助用户突破串口带宽限制,实现流畅的多媒体体验。
串口屏如何播放视频

       串口屏视频播放的技术架构解析

       在嵌入式显示领域,串口屏凭借其简洁的接线方式和强大的控制能力,已成为工业控制、智能家居等场景的首选方案。与传统显示屏相比,串口屏通过通用异步收发传输器(Universal Asynchronous Receiver/Transmitter,简称UART)接口接收指令和数据,极大简化了主控制器与显示屏之间的通信复杂度。然而,这种简洁性也带来了技术挑战——特别是在处理视频这类高数据量的多媒体内容时,需要从硬件选型到软件优化的全链路协同设计。

       硬件基础与性能边界

       串口屏的视频播放能力首先受限于硬件性能参数。处理器的运算速度直接决定了视频解码的效率,而内存容量则影响着帧缓冲区的分配策略。以市场上主流的串口屏方案为例,采用国产芯片的型号通常配备双倍数据速率同步动态随机存储器(Double Data Rate Synchronous Dynamic Random Access Memory,简称DDR),其容量从三十二兆字节到一百二十八兆字节不等。值得注意的是,显示屏分辨率与视频播放效果存在强关联——在八百乘四百八十像素的屏幕上播放视频所需的数据吞吐量,远高于三百二十乘二百四十像素的屏幕。开发者需根据实际应用场景,在成本与性能之间找到平衡点。

       视频格式的转换策略

       由于串口通信带宽有限,原始视频文件必须经过特定格式转换才能实现流畅播放。运动图像专家组(Moving Picture Experts Group,简称MPEG)格式的视频需转换为串口屏专用格式,这个过程不仅涉及视频编码的转换,还包括色彩深度优化和帧率调整。专业转换工具如串口屏厂商提供的视频转换器(Video Converter),能够将常见视频格式转换为二进制序列,并通过设置关键帧间隔、量化参数等实现体积压缩。经过优化后,一分钟的视频文件可压缩至原大小的十分之一,这对缓解串口传输压力具有显著效果。

       串口通信协议的深度优化

       串口通信协议是视频数据传输的基石。基于模块地址、指令类型、数据长度校验等要素组成的指令集,构成了视频播放的控制框架。在实际操作中,开发者需要特别注意波特率(Baud Rate)的设置——当传输分辨率较高的视频时,九百六十的波特率显然无法满足需求,而将波特率提升至十一万五千二百甚至更高,则能显著改善视频卡顿现象。此外,通过实施数据分包传输机制,将每包数据大小控制在二百五十六字节以内,并配合循环冗余校验(Cyclic Redundancy Check,简称CRC)校验,可有效提升传输可靠性。

       帧率控制与流畅度平衡

       视频流畅度的核心指标帧率(Frame Rate)需要根据串口带宽进行精细化调节。在串口屏应用场景中,十五帧每秒的帧率已能达到基本流畅的视觉效果。通过减少视频中运动剧烈的画面比例,或适当降低分辨率,可在有限带宽下实现更高帧率。智能帧率调节算法能动态检测画面变化程度,当画面静止时自动降低帧率,检测到运动画面时则提升帧率,这种动态调整策略可节省百分之三十以上的数据传输量。

       音频同步传输的技术方案

       带音频的视频播放需要解决音画同步问题。由于音频数据需要与视频帧严格对应,串口屏通常采用分时复用技术,在视频帧间隔插入音频数据包。脉冲编码调制(Pulse Code Modulation,简称PCM)格式的音频需经过压缩处理,采样率一般设置为八千赫兹即可满足大多数应用场景。通过在每个视频帧头部添加时间戳,并建立音频缓冲机制,可有效避免音画不同步现象。部分高端串口屏还支持集成电路内置音频总线(Inter-IC Sound,简称I2S)接口,可实现更高质量的音频输出。

       内存管理的关键技术

       高效的内存管理策略对串口屏视频播放至关重要。双缓冲机制是最常用的技术方案,即分配两个显示缓冲区,当其中一个缓冲区进行数据传输时,另一个缓冲区负责画面渲染,两者交替工作实现无缝切换。对于内存有限的设备,可采用帧间差分压缩技术,仅存储相邻帧之间的差异数据,这种方式可降低百分之四十的内存占用。动态内存分配算法则根据视频复杂度实时调整缓存大小,避免内存碎片化问题。

       错误检测与恢复机制

       在串口通信易受干扰的环境下,强大的错误处理能力是保障视频连续播放的关键。前向纠错(Forward Error Correction,简称FEC)编码可在一定程度上自动修复传输错误,而丢包重传机制则能应对严重的数据丢失情况。通过设置超时重传阈值,并在检测到连续错误时自动降低传输速率,系统能够适应不同的通信环境。视频文件本身也可添加错误恢复帧,当解码失败时快速切换到恢复帧,避免播放中断。

       用户交互与播放控制

       完善的用户交互设计能提升视频播放体验。通过串口指令可实现播放、暂停、快进、快退等基本控制功能,而触摸事件的响应速度直接影响到用户体验。在嵌入式系统中,通常采用中断机制处理触摸操作,确保控制指令的实时性。对于长视频播放,还需实现进度条拖动功能,这要求系统能够快速定位到指定时间点的视频数据,涉及索引表的建立与查找算法优化。

       电源管理的优化策略

       视频播放是串口屏的高功耗场景,合理的电源管理能显著延长设备续航时间。背光动态调节技术可根据环境光强度自动调整亮度,在保证可视性的前提下降低功耗。芯片级的多电压域设计则使不同功能模块可独立供电,在视频解码间隙自动进入低功耗模式。统计显示,优化的电源管理方案可使视频播放时的整体功耗降低百分之二十五以上。

       工业环境下的特殊考量

       工业应用场景对串口屏视频播放提出了更严苛的要求。电磁兼容性(Electromagnetic Compatibility,简称EMC)设计需考虑强干扰环境下的数据传输稳定性,屏蔽层结构和接地方式都需特殊优化。宽温型元器件确保设备在零下二十摄氏度到七十摄氏度的极端温度下正常工作。防震设计则通过缓冲材料和固定结构的优化,保障设备在振动环境下的可靠性。

       实际应用案例剖析

       在智能家居领域,串口屏常用于智能中控面板的视频门铃功能。当访客按门铃时,屏幕自动播放实时视频,这一场景要求视频延迟低于三百毫秒。通过预加载机制和视频数据优先级调度,可确保视频快速启动。工业生产线上的操作指导视频播放则更注重可靠性,采用多级缓存和断点续传技术,即使发生通信中断也能快速恢复播放。

       开发工具与调试技巧

       串口屏视频播放功能的开发离不开专业工具链。协议分析仪可实时监控串口数据传输情况,帮助开发者定位瓶颈。性能分析工具则能统计视频解码耗时、内存使用峰值等关键指标。通过日志系统记录播放过程中的异常事件,结合时间戳分析,可快速定位问题根源。模拟测试环境还能模拟不同波特率下的传输效果,提前发现潜在问题。

       未来技术发展趋势

       随着嵌入式处理器性能的提升,串口屏视频播放技术正向更高分辨率、更智能化的方向发展。新一代视频编码标准如高效视频编码(High Efficiency Video Coding,简称H.265)在串口屏上的应用,可在相同带宽下传输更高质量的视频。人工智能技术的引入使得视频内容自适应优化成为可能,系统可智能识别画面中的重要区域并进行针对性优化。无线串口技术的成熟则将进一步拓展串口屏的应用场景。

       通过以上十二个维度的系统分析,我们可以看到串口屏视频播放是一个涉及硬件、软件、通信协议等多领域知识的综合性技术。成功实现流畅的视频播放需要开发者深入理解每个环节的技术要点,并根据具体应用场景进行针对性优化。随着技术的不断进步,串口屏在多媒体展示方面的能力将持续增强,为各行业带来更丰富的视觉体验。

相关文章
差压式液位计如何迁移
差压式液位计的迁移是工业测量中一项精细且关键的调整工作,它直接关系到液位测量的准确性与设备运行的稳定性。迁移操作的核心在于根据实际工况,对仪表的零点或量程进行针对性修正,以抵消安装位置、介质密度变化或法兰膜片受压等因素引入的附加误差。本文将从迁移的本质原理切入,系统阐述正迁移、负迁移及法兰式液位计毛细管充液迁移等多种场景下的具体操作步骤、计算方法和注意事项,并结合权威技术规范,提供一套完整、实用且安全的迁移作业指南,旨在帮助技术人员高效解决现场应用难题。
2026-01-22 07:41:20
94人看过
导热硅胶如何去除
导热硅胶作为电子设备散热的核心材料,其清理工作是维修与维护过程中的关键环节。本文系统梳理十二种实用清理方案,涵盖物理刮除、化学溶解与专业清洁三大方向,详细解析每种方法的适用场景与操作要点。针对中央处理器、图形处理器等精密元件的清理需求,特别提供安全操作指引与工具选用建议,帮助用户在保障硬件安全的前提下,高效完成导热硅胶的彻底清除工作。
2026-01-22 07:41:14
199人看过
电阻大小和什么有关
电阻作为电路中最基础的元件之一,其大小并非一成不变,而是由多种因素共同决定。本文将深入探讨影响电阻大小的核心因素,包括导体自身的材料特性、物理尺寸、环境温度以及外部应力等。理解这些关系,对于正确选择和使用电阻器、进行电路设计与故障排查至关重要。
2026-01-22 07:40:45
239人看过
空调e4什么意思
当空调显示屏上跳出“E4”这两个字符时,许多用户的第一反应是心头一紧。这个代码并非某个品牌的独有提示,而是行业内一个相对常见的故障信号。它通常指向室外机的异常状况,具体可能涉及压缩机排气温度过高、室外机管温传感器故障,或是室外机控制系统通讯中断等问题。理解E4的含义,是进行有效故障排查和采取正确应对措施的第一步,有助于避免因误操作导致设备进一步损坏。
2026-01-22 07:40:35
361人看过
什么叫做双向充电
双向充电技术正悄然改变我们的能源使用方式。这项技术允许电能不仅在电网和设备之间单向流动,更能实现设备与设备、设备与电网之间的能量互济。本文将从基础原理切入,深入剖析双向充电在电动汽车、智能家居及微电网等领域的创新应用,探讨其如何提升能源韧性、降低用电成本,并分析当前技术标准、安全挑战与未来发展趋势。这项技术不仅是充电方式的升级,更是构建灵活、高效能源生态系统的核心支柱。
2026-01-22 07:40:34
216人看过
电工证三级是什么级别
电工证三级属于高级技能等级证书,是我国职业资格等级中的高级技工级别。该证书由人力资源和社会保障部门颁发,代表持证人具备独立完成复杂电气作业、解决技术难题及指导初级人员的能力。报考需满足学历与工作经验双重要求,考核涵盖理论知识和实操技能,是电工职业发展的重要里程碑。
2026-01-22 07:40:21
267人看过